文章列表
在Java代码里面我们经常使用java.text.SimpleDateFormat来进行日期和字符串间的转换。在使用它将字符串转化为日期时并不是很严格的。
比如:
S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
Date date = df.parse("2013-19-34 32:90:100");
这段代码不会抛出异常,得到的日期会自动解析成为合法的,上面的例子返回的日期为:
2014-08-04 09:31:40
由于这个是智能完成的,很容易被忽略掉而导 ...